How to fill out residential rental ordinance

How to fill out residential rental ordinance?
01
Gather all necessary documents and information: Start by collecting all the required documents and information for the residential rental ordinance. This may include proof of ownership, details about the property's address, rental rates, lease terms, and any additional documents specific to your jurisdiction.
02
Familiarize yourself with the local rental laws and regulations: It's crucial to understand the specific rental laws and regulations applicable to your area. Research your local government's website or consult with a legal professional to ensure compliance with all relevant laws and rules.
03
Complete the necessary forms: Once you have the required forms for your residential rental ordinance, take the time to carefully fill them out. Be thorough and accurate in providing all requested information and double-check for any errors before submitting.
04
Attach supporting documents: Some residential rental ordinances may require certain supporting documents to be included with the application. This could include items such as property insurance certificates, proof of property maintenance, or tenant screening records. Make sure to attach all necessary supporting documents to avoid any delays in processing.
05
Submit the completed application: After filling out the residential rental ordinance forms and attaching any required documents, submit the application as instructed. This might involve mailing the documents, hand-delivering them to the appropriate office, or submitting them online through a designated portal.
Who needs residential rental ordinance?
01
Property owners: Residential rental ordinances are typically necessary for property owners who intend to rent out their properties to tenants. These ordinances help ensure compliance with local regulations and provide a framework for rental operations.
02
Property managers: Property managers who handle rental properties on behalf of owners also need to be familiar with and adhere to residential rental ordinances. They play a crucial role in ensuring that all necessary paperwork, inspections, and legal requirements are met.
03
Tenants: While tenants may not directly fill out a residential rental ordinance, they should be aware of its existence and how it affects their rights and responsibilities. Understanding the ordinance can help tenants navigate issues related to lease agreements, maintenance requests, and other rental-related matters.

What is residential rental ordinance?
A residential rental ordinance is a set of rules and regulations that govern the rental of residential properties.
Who is required to file residential rental ordinance?
Landlords or property owners who are renting out residential properties are required to file a residential rental ordinance.
How to fill out residential rental ordinance?
To fill out a residential rental ordinance, landlords or property owners must provide information about the rental property such as address, number of units, rental rates, and tenant information.
What is the purpose of residential rental ordinance?
The purpose of a residential rental ordinance is to ensure that rental properties are safe, habitable, and in compliance with local housing regulations.
What information must be reported on residential rental ordinance?
Information that must be reported on a residential rental ordinance includes details about the rental property, rental rates, tenant information, and any required inspections or permits.
